Do I need a permit for hvac in Southaven?
Yes, most Southaven jurisdictions require a permit for hvac work. Typical permit fees range from $75-$500 with a 3-10 day approval timeline. Mechanical permit required for HVAC installation and replacement. EPA refrigerant handling certification also required.
When is the best time to install or repair HVAC in Southaven?
The best time for hvac pricing in Southaven is October-February. Peak demand runs May-September, when prices are typically 20-35% higher. Long cooling season means extended peak. Best pricing in fall/winter.

Common HVAC Issues in Southaven Homes

AC strain during extreme summer heat

High temperatures and humidity in Southaven force AC systems to run continuously, increasing wear and energy costs.

Mold in ductwork

Humid Southaven conditions promote mold growth inside HVAC ducts, affecting air quality.
